#78816e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#78816e is composed of 47.1% red, 50.6%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.7%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 88.4 degrees, a saturation of 7.9% and a lightness of 46.9%. #78816e color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ffdc with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#78816e color description : Dark grayish green.
#78816e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#78816e has RGB values of R:120, G:129,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 7897454.

Shades and Tints of #78816e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020202 is the darkest color, while #f7f8f6 is the lightest one.
